一键转换:Python如何轻松将PPT转换为PDF

news/2024/11/17 3:35:27/

哈喽,大家好,我是木头左!

准备工作:安装必要的Python库

在开始之前,确保你的系统中已经安装了Python环境。接下来,需要安装python-pptxpdf2image这两个库。可以通过pip命令进行安装:

pip install python-pptx pdf2image

如果你使用的是Anaconda,那么可以使用:

conda install -c conda-forge python-pptx pdf2image

此外,还需要安装pdf2docx库来处理PDF到DOCX的转换:

pip install pdf2docx


http://www.ppmy.cn/news/1530989.html

相关文章

Jenkins的安装

1.简介 官网:https://www.jenkins.io 中文文档:Jenkins Jenkins 是一个开源的持续集成(CI)工具,用于自动化构建、测试和部署软件项目。它提供了一个易于使用和可扩展的平台,帮助团队更高效地开发和交付软…

基于vue框架的宠物寻回小程序8g7el(程序+源码+数据库+调试部署+开发环境)系统界面在最后面。

系统程序文件列表 项目功能:发布人,宠物分类,宠物信息,接取人,接取信息,完成信息 开题报告内容 基于Vue框架的宠物寻回小程序开题报告 一、研究背景与意义 随着城市化进程的加快和人们生活水平的提高,宠物已成为许多家庭不可或缺的一员。它们不仅为生…

什么是Agent智能体?

你好,我是三桥君 近期,从各大厂商的年度大会到多个大型AI峰会,三桥君明显感受到行业风气的转变。这些会议不仅展示了众多AI Agent的实际应用案例,还有专家们对未来发展的预测。一时间,“Agent”这个词成为了热门词汇&…

2024人工智能结课作业-DFS/BFS/Astar解决数码问题

1 深度优先遍历搜索(DFS) 1.1算法介绍 深度优先搜索算法(Depth-First-Search,DFS)是一种用于遍历或搜索树或图的算法。沿着树的深度遍历树的节点,尽可能深的搜索树的分支。当节点v的所在边都己被探寻过,搜索将回溯到发…

vue3中使用vue3-scroll-seamless插件

1、插件库官网地址&#xff1a; https://xiaofulzm.github.io/vue3-scroll-seamless/2、下载依赖。 npm install vue3-scroll-seamless --save3、组件中使用。 <vue3ScrollSeamlessref"vueSeamlessScroll":data"list":classOptions"classOptions…

Java.动态代理

1.创建一个接口 package Mydynamicproxy1;public interface Star {public abstract String sing(String str);public abstract void dance(String str); }2.创建一个BigStar类&#xff0c;要实现Star这个接口 package Mydynamicproxy1;public class BigStar implements Star{…

基于Ubuntu22.04的cups安装与配置

目录 关于cups 关于cups Linux中的CUPS&#xff08;Common UNIX Printing System&#xff0c;通用UNIX打印系统&#xff09;是一个开源的打印系统&#xff0c;它提供了一套完整的管理打印设备、实现可靠打印和网络打印的方案。 Cups安装与与配置 1、升级系统 sudo apt updat…

Linux:终端(terminal)与终端管理器(agetty)

终端的设备文件 打开/dev目录可以发现其中有许多字符设备文件&#xff0c;例如对于我的RedHat操作系统&#xff0c;拥有tty0到tty59&#xff0c;它们是操作系统提供的终端设备。对于tty1-tty12使用ctrlaltF*可以进行快捷切换&#xff0c;下面的命令可以进行通用切换。 sudo ch…